| to bury the hatchet |
和好(成语) |
(IDIOM) To make peace after a period of bitter hostility (NOTE: "hatchet" is a small axe used in traditional warfare among Native Americans) |
EXAMPLE: After quarrelling for weeks, the two old friends , who were partners in a business, , finally decided to bury the hatchet and cooperate. 经过数周的争吵之后,两位合伙做生意的老朋友最终决定言归于好,彼此配合。 |
